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e

The homepage field for the individual packages (if present) links to root of the monorepo.
The folks using the link and landing on GitHub have to go through monorepo structure, and find out the correct package.

For example, open @aws-crypto/crc32c on npm, and click on Homepage in the right sidebar.

Screenshot

aws-crypto-crc32c

The page opened will be https://github.com/aws/aws-sdk-js-crypto-helpers#readme

Describe the solution you'd like to see

The homepage config should link to folder where source code for the package is present.

For @aws-crypto/crc32c package, the URL stored in homepage should be https://github.com/aws/aws-sdk-js-crypto-helpers/tree/master/packages/crc32c
